KRS 154.20-080: Agreements with lenders -- Provisions included.

The authority may enter into agreements with lenders for participation in loan insurance.
The agreements may include, but need not be limited to:
(1) Authorization for the lender to determine, collect, and transmit to the authority a fee
or premium charge within a specified range established consistent with the purposes
and objectives of the authority;
(2) Specification of whether the premium charge shall be paid by the lender, the
borrower, the authority, or by a combination thereof in specified proportions;
(3) The procedure by which a lender may make a claim upon the authority upon default
by the borrower and the conditions under which a claim may be made;
(4) The maximum amount of claims a lender may make upon the authority, which
amount may be equal to, greater than, or less than the proportion of the total
premiums collected by the authority which is accounted for by premiums collected
by the lender.
